>> Swagger is generally pretty adaptable and mostly painless to implement.
>> The API interface is nice to work with once in place.  The RAML approach is
>> tedious, but might allow a deeper representation of the API.
>>
>> Swagger 'seems' like the place to start.  If it doesn't work to
>> everyone's expectations, it's minimal sunk cost in the implementation
>> time.  Unlike RAML, which will take quite a bit of time and possibly not
>> end up substantially more useful than the Swagger-ui generated material.

>>> I’ve used swagger (with the springfox library) on a springmvc project
>>> with pretty good results. I am not sure it’s a replacement itself for the
>>> end-user documentation we have, but they would definitely provide a very
>>> useful tool for exploring the api. A few points.
>>>
>>> - You are able to have it only scan particular packages for annotations,
>>> so if you put all your controllers in a single package hierarchy I’ve found
>>> the scanning time to be negligible
>>> - In order to theme the documentation you need to fork the swagger-ui
>>> project and do whatever theming and styling you deem fit if you’re not
>>> happy with the default UI. What i’ve done on other projects is:
>>>   1. fork the swagger-ui <https://github.com/swagger-api/swagger-ui>
>>> repository into our organization
>>>   2. apply the styling and logo changes required
>>>   3. add a pom file that packages up the resources as a jar that can
>>> easily be depended on via maven
>>> - The docs are kind of implicitly versioned because they are driven from
>>> annotations in our code. That said the swagger model supports the notion of
>>> a “version” if you version your api separately from the rest of the codebase

>>>> Given the upcoming switch to Spring MVC for the REST API, I wanted to
>>>> start a conversation about possible improvements for the REST documentation
>>>> (GEOS-7931). One option is Swagger, which has a lot of supporting tooling
>>>> and is able to automatically generate docs from Spring MVC annotations --
>>>> though some additional annotations might be required to flesh things out.
>>>> What experience does everyone have with REST documentation formats and
>>>> tools?
